Transaction 566074da8f37557c32f923cd935b34dfee8f52d842ae63dc8ed91ca5fecd27f3
1 Input
1 Output
-
566074da8f37557c32f923cd935b34dfee8f52d842ae63dc8ed91ca5fecd27f3:0
- value
- 7269541
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f105cce65031872939c1828feaa428d0f1e2552a OP_EQUAL
- address
- 3PfRinwuGvfdXQS9UxLVkdVTayvvFCXMrX